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Black-bellied Pangolin | Harlequin Bat |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(cordados) | Chordata (cordados) |
| Class same | Mammalia (mamíferos) | Mammalia (mamíferos) |
| Order | Pholidota (Pholidota) | Chiroptera (morcego) |
| Family | Manidae | Vespertilionidae |
| Genus | Phataginus | Scotomanes |
| Species | Phataginus tetradactyla | Scotomanes ornatus |
